Understanding Roofing Basics

What Are Roofing Systems?

Roofing systems encompass various components that work together to protect your home. These include:

  • Decking: The structural base of your roof.
  • Underlayment: A protective layer installed over the decking.
  • Shingles: The outermost layer that provides waterproofing.
  • Flashing: Metal strips that prevent water intrusion at joints and penetrations.

Knowing these components can help you understand what repairs may be necessary.

Types of Roofing Materials

Different roofing materials require different approaches for repair and maintenance. Here are some common types:

  • Asphalt Shingles: Most popular in residential roofing due to affordability and ease of installation.
  • Metal Roofing: Durable and energy-efficient but requires special skills for installation and repair.
  • Tile Roofing: Known for longevity but can be heavy and may need professional installation.

Each material has unique characteristics impacting how repairs should be approached.

Recognizing Common Roofing Problems

Identifying Roof Damage

It's important to know how to identify potential issues:

  • Leaks: Water stains on ceilings indicate leaks that may need urgent attention.
  • Missing Shingles: Look for gaps where shingles have blown off during storms.
  • Sagging Roofs: This could indicate structural issues needing immediate professional evaluation.
  • Understanding these signs can help prevent minor issues from escalating into major problems.

      Evaluating Costs Involved

      Cost Factors in Roof Repairs

    Several factors affect the overall cost of roof repairs:

  • Type of Material Used
  • Size of Area Needing Repair
  • Labor Costs
  • Accessibility Issues
  • Understanding these factors helps you budget effectively, whether you opt for DIY or hire professionals.

      Average Cost Estimates for Common Repairs

    | Type of Repair           | Estimated Cost     | |--------------------------|--------------------| | Minor Leak Fixes         | $150 - $400        | | Shingle Replacement      | $200 - $1,000      | | Flashing Installation     | $300 - $800        | | Full Roof Replacement     | $5,000 - $15,000   |

    These estimates provide a baseline but remember that actual costs vary based on location and specific circumstances.
